To summarise the course, the MSc UXD has been running for over 10 years and enjoys great success in preparing its graduates with the essential vocational skills to work in the UX industry. Further, the course
plays a pivotal role as an interface between our students, the local and wider UX community and contributions to research. The course constitutes the following core modules:
- Interaction Design and Evaluation Process
- Interface and Information Design
- Research Methods
- Major Project
The course also offers three optional modules from the following:
- Design Thinking
- The Business and Information System
- Web Development
- Independent Portfolio Project
- Independent Research Project
As external examiner you will be responsible for overseeing the above modules with the exception of the Business and Information Systems module. Ensuring that the assessment process
is sound and that it has been fairly conducted, you will be reporting and advising on the aforementioned by means of approving coursework, examination papers and producing an annual report to the School. In doing so, you will also be expected to attend several
examination boards each year. An important aspect of the role will be to familiarise yourself with the University of Brighton's current General Examination and Assessment Regulations.
